after driving many different set ups, I`ve learned that there are no comfortable coilovers for under $3000. if the maximum amount you can spend is a $1000, you should figure out what you want the most: comfort, drop, or performance. I don't think you can get all three for the $1k budget. and make sure to go for drives/rides in different set ups. what is comfortable for others may not be the best for you.
